Ribena, really just a little bit!

I just read this news article.

http://news.asiaone.com.sg/a1news/20070507_story17_1.html

GSK, the manufacturer of Ribena, has admitted to possibly misleading consumers when it stated that blackcurrents have 4 times more vitamin C than oranges. It was found that Ribena contains “almost no traces of the vitamin”.

Why aren’t they apologizing to the consumers in Singapore?

Update:   Ribena in Singapore is not affected.  Please see comments.  That’s why they are not apologizing in Singapore. 🙂
